  • Patent number: 10247681
    Abstract: A microwave measuring device having a transmitting module and a receiving module and an apparatus having these modules are described. The two modules are accommodated either in a common housing or in separate housings. The transmitting module can be coupled to a transmitting antenna and the receiving module can be coupled to a receiving antenna. In order to compensate for measurement errors, in particular temperature-related measurement errors, at least one RF bypass cable runs outside the housing/the housings and can be used to couple the transmitting module and the receiving module while bridging the measuring section defined by the two antennas.

  • Publication number: 20130208856
    Abstract: A method for determining the concentration of an element in a material includes irradiating the material with an X-ray beam having a continuum in the area of an absorption edge of the element to be measured. The intensity of the transmitted X-ray beam is measured with an energy dispersive sensor. The intensity of the transmitted X-ray beam in an energy interval above the absorption edge and in an energy interval below the absorption edge is determined. The concentration of the element is computed on the basis of said intensities.

  • Publication number: 20100232569
    Abstract: A device for the online determination of the contents of a substance having a gamma-radiating isotope, which includes at least one detector, which measures the natural gamma radiation of said isotope. In order to be able to easily calibrate the device, a measurement is carried out at the same location for determining the surface dimensions of the substance within the detection region of the detector or of a representative partial region.
